Frequently Asked Questions About Functional Medicine in Nashville
Does Vanderbilt University Medical Center offer functional or integrative medicine in Nashville?
Vanderbilt University Medical Center offers integrative medicine consultation through its Osher Center for Integrative Health at Vanderbilt. This program provides evidence-based integrative therapies alongside conventional care. For root-cause functional medicine with advanced lab testing and personalized protocols, many Nashville patients seek IFM-certified physicians in private or concierge practices in Nashville, Brentwood, or Franklin.
What conditions do functional medicine doctors in Nashville commonly treat?
Nashville functional medicine practitioners frequently treat chronic fatigue, Hashimoto's thyroiditis, gut disorders (IBS, SIBO, leaky gut), hormonal imbalances, autoimmune conditions, weight issues resistant to conventional treatment, and anxiety/depression with metabolic root causes. The city's growing wellness culture and entrepreneurial community also drive demand for executive health and longevity programs.

Does insurance cover functional medicine visits in Nashville?
Coverage depends on the practice model. Some Nashville functional medicine doctors are in-network with BlueCross BlueShield of Tennessee, Cigna, and Aetna for standard evaluation and management visits. Advanced testing — comprehensive metabolic panels, gut microbiome analysis, DUTCH hormone tests — is typically billed out of pocket. Many Nashville FM practices operate on a cash-pay or direct primary care (DPC) membership model to allow longer appointment times.
